How much do senior software eng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ior software engineer in Mandeville, LA is $128,996.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$110,300.00 and $145,400.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a senior software engineer?

A senior software engineer designs, codes, tests, and maintains computer software. While these are your primary responsibilities as a senior software engineer, you may also have supervisory duties. These include overseeing a team of junior software engineers or developers. The senior software engineer title is sometimes used interchangeably with senior developer, and positions for both may share similar job duties and responsibilities. In general, software engineers are distinguished from developers in that software engineers apply engineering principles to software development.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ior software eng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Software Engineer, you need advanced programming skills, deep understanding of software architecture, and several years of experience in software development, often supported by a relevant degree. Familiarity with tools like Git, CI/CD pipelines, cloud platforms, and expertise in technologies such as Java, Python, or JavaScript are typically required. Leadership, problem-solving, and effective communication are crucial soft skills for mentoring teams and collaborating across departments. These skills ensure the delivery of robust, scalable solutions and drive successful project outcomes in complex technical environments.

What is the difference between Senior Software Engineer vs Software Developer?

AspectSenior Software EngineerSoftware Developer
CredentialsBachelor's or higher in CS or related field; experience often 5+ yearsBachelor's in CS or related field; entry to mid-level experience
Work EnvironmentDesigning complex systems, leading projects, mentoringWriting code, developing features, debugging
Industry UsageUsed across tech companies, startups, enterpriseCommon in software firms, startups, freelance work
Search & ComparisonOften compared for experience level, responsibilitiesCompared for entry-level to mid-level roles

The main difference between a Senior Software Engineer and a Software Developer lies in experience, responsibilities, and scope. Senior Software Engineers typically have more experience, lead projects, and mentor others, while Software Developers focus on coding and feature development. Both roles are essential in tech companies, but the Senior Software Engineer position involves higher-level planning and leadership.

Job Summary:

The Software Engineer Develops and supports SQL-based Azure-hosted web applications. Performs Agile-based software engineering and full lifecycle development across multiple platforms.


Essential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Operate as part of combined team managed by the IMKM government Application Management Branch Head and the IMKM Program Manager contractor supporting government customer.
  • Apply process improvement, reengineering methodologies, and internet-related methodologies and principles to conduct process modernization projects incorporating best practices and preparing/delivering milestone status reports as part of quality assurance.
  • Develop Web based applications including complex queries and stored procedures to transform government agencies to be able to deliver their services on time.
  • Analyze user interfaces, maintain hardware and software performance tuning, analyze workload and computer usage, maintain interfaces with outside systems, analyze downtimes, and analyze proposed system modifications, upgrades and new COTS.
  • Monitor and evaluate system database usage and performance metrics/statistics and apply new technologies and programs for optimization.
  • Identify and troubleshoot problems and coordinate with the Government Lead to ensure problems are resolved to the users' satisfaction.
  • Prepare required documentation to include technical documents, functional descriptions, system specifications, guidelines, instructional material, security requirements, user manuals, configuration documents, and operational procedure manuals in support of routine development and in maintaining the system' s Authority to Operate (ATO).
  • Provide support as required outside the scope of the traditional system development life cycle such as: preparing records for destruction in accordance with record management policy, executing the Continuity of Operations Plan (COOP), and assist in Knowledge Management strategies.
  • Build and maintain data integration packages to accommodate external data sources to include scheduling of data transfer along with preparation of the supporting Interface Connection Agreement (ICA) documentation.
  • Provide collaborative support as required to interface MARFORRES applications with Power BI to provide near real-time report capabilities for MARFORRES systems.
  • Support interface connection agreements between MARFORRES applications and external data sources.
